Original Description
Step into the sun-dappled tranquility of Adrien Aimé Taunay’s Country Landscape, where lush emerald foliage spills toward a winding riverbank under a sky brushed with golden twilight. Painted circa 1820—during Taunay’s pivotal years in Brazil—this romantic oil sketch bridges Neoclassical precision with emerging Romanticism’s emotive spontaneity. Its loose, textured brushwork captures fleeting atmospheric effects, echoing the plein-air innovations of Corot while predating Impressionism. Though lesser-known than his cousin Nicolas-Antoine Taunay’s works, Adrien’s piece holds historical significance as part of the French Artistic Mission’s documentation of Brazilian nature—a colonial-era project blending scientific inquiry with artistic lyricism. The painting’s intimate scale (typically under 50cm wide) prioritizes poetic immediacy over grandeur, making it a hidden gem in 19th-century landscape studies.
